在现代企业管理中,工资计算系统的设计与实施至关重要。一个高效的工资计算系统不仅能够提高工作效率,还能确保员工的薪酬准确无误,增强员工的满意度和忠诚度。本文将探讨如何设计一个高效的工资计算系统,以满足企业的需求。
一、需求分析
在设计工资计算系统之前,首先需要进行详细的需求分析。这包括了解企业的规模、员工的数量、薪酬结构、考勤管理、税务处理等方面的需求。通过与人力资源部门、财务部门的沟通,明确系统需要实现的功能。
二、系统架构设计
一个高效的
工资计算系统应具备良好的架构设计。通常可以采用分层架构,包括数据层、业务逻辑层和表现层。数据层负责存储员工信息、工资记录等数据;业务逻辑层负责处理工资计算的逻辑;表现层则负责与用户的交互。
三、数据管理
数据管理是工资计算系统的核心。系统需要建立一个完善的数据库,存储员工的基本信息、考勤记录、薪酬结构等。数据库设计应考虑到数据的完整性和性,确保敏感信息不被泄露。
四、工资计算逻辑
工资计算逻辑是系统的关键部分。系统需要根据员工的考勤情况、绩效评估、加班情况等因素,自动计算出每位员工的工资。设计时应考虑到不同地区的税率、社保扣除等政策,确保计算结果的准确性。
五、用户界面设计
用户界面的设计应简洁明了,方便用户操作。系统应提供员工自助查询功能,让员工能够随时查看自己的工资明细、考勤记录等信息。同时,管理员应能够方便地进行数据录入、修改和查询。
六、系统测试
在系统开发完成后,必须进行全面的测试。测试内容包括功能测试、性能测试、性测试等。通过模拟不同的使用场景,确保系统在各种情况下都能正常运行,计算结果准确无误。
七、培训与实施
系统上线前,企业应对相关人员进行培训,使其熟悉系统的操作流程。实施过程中,应及时收集用户反馈,进行必要的调整和优化,确保系统能够顺利运行。
八、维护与更新
工资计算系统的维护与更新同样重要。随着企业的发展,薪酬政策、税务法规等可能会发生变化,系统需要及时进行更新,以适应新的需求。同时,定期对系统进行维护,确保其稳定性和性。
结论
设计一个高效的
工资计算系统是企业管理的重要组成部分。通过合理的需求分析、系统架构设计、数据管理、工资计算逻辑、用户界面设计、系统测试、培训与实施以及后期维护与更新,企业能够建立一个高效、准确、的
工资计算系统,从而提升管理效率,增强员工满意度。